L’anatomie n’aura plus de secrets pour toi

En prenant des cours de soutien avec l’un de nos professeurs particuliers, tu deviendras facilement un pro de l’anatomie. En fonction de tes besoins et de ton niveau, ton enseignant te proposera des cours sur-mesure pour réviser toutes les notions complexes qui te posent problème dans cette matière. Tu aborderas avec lui plusieurs thèmes relatifs à l’anatomie :

  • Anatomie descriptive ou explicative
  • Anatomie topographique ou régionale
  • Anatomie fonctionnelle
  • Anatomie systémique
  • Anatomie radiologique
  • Anatomie médico-chirurgicale
  • Anatomie anthropologique
  • Anatomie du développement
  • Anatomie pathologique
